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Mar Vista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Mar Vista with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Mar Vista is at 11173 Charnock Rd. listed at $2,300.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Mar Vista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Mar Vista is $3,564.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Mar Vista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Mar Vista is a 1,700 square feet unit starting from $5,950 at 2496 S Centinela Ave.

What is the average size for Mar Vista 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Mar Vista is currently 1,050 sq ft.
